How does sentiment affect the price of bitcoin?
Can the sentiment of investors and traders impact the price of bitcoin? How does the overall market sentiment influence the value of this cryptocurrency?
5 answers
- Semih AngınOct 19, 2025 · 9 months agoAbsolutely! Sentiment plays a crucial role in the price movement of bitcoin. When investors and traders have a positive sentiment towards bitcoin, they are more likely to buy and hold the cryptocurrency, leading to an increase in demand and ultimately driving up the price. On the other hand, if there is negative sentiment, investors may sell their bitcoin, causing a decrease in demand and a potential drop in price. It's important to note that sentiment alone is not the sole factor influencing the price, but it can certainly have a significant impact.

- Jacinta UzoechinaFeb 16, 2021 · 5 years agoAccording to a study conducted by BYDFi, sentiment analysis can indeed affect the price of bitcoin. By analyzing social media posts, news articles, and online discussions, BYDFi found that positive sentiment towards bitcoin often coincided with price increases, while negative sentiment correlated with price decreases. This suggests that market sentiment can be a valuable indicator for predicting short-term price movements. However, it's important to consider other factors as well, such as market trends and regulatory developments, to get a comprehensive understanding of bitcoin's price dynamics.
